On June 11, at 3 a.m. officers from Mattawa OPP were participating in a Reduced Impaired Driving Everywhere program on John Street in Mattawa when they stopped a small car travelling westbound.

An investigation resulted in Paul Ratelle 33, of West Nipissing being charged with:

  • Two counts - Possession of a schedule II substance for the purpose of trafficking under 3 kilograms 
  • Possession of a schedule II substance cannabis marijuana over 30 grams
  • Possession of a schedule II substance cannabis resin over one gram 
  • Possession of property obtained by crime under $5,000

The accused is scheduled to appear before the Ontario Court of Justice in Mattawa on July 12.
